The Meghalaya Assembly has tabled the North East Adventist University Bill 2015, which will aim at establishing a university which provides quality education, training and research in the state.
Tabled by Meghalaya Education Minister Dr. R. C Laloo on Friday, the Bill reportedly covers the physical sciences, applied sciences, life sciences, health sciences, social sciences, bio-technology, information technology, engineering, management, commerce, communication, law, humanities, languages, performing arts and other allied areas.
The University will also look to impart distance education through information technology and communication such as multimedia, broadcasting, telecasting, online internet, portal, email and so on.
Another important feature of this Bill is that the university will be self-financing and will neither make a demand, nor shall be entitled to any grant in-aid or any other financial assistance from the state government.
